Logistics is the process of managing the flow and storage of material and information across the entire organisation with the aim to provide the best customer service in the shortest available time at the lowest cost. Long haul delivery, warehousing, fleet maintenance, distribution, inventory and order management are all examples of logistics problems. This paper outlines some current approaches of fuzzy models which are implemented in the terms of potential benefits gained in logistics domain in order to mitigate the uncertainty and risks of the current business turbulent environment and global world financial crises.
